i <br /> Upon opening the sampler, the ends of one of three of the brass sample tubes were immediately <br /> f.. <br /> :....._� sealed with Teflon's'liners, capped with polyethylene end caps, and final-sealed with polyethylene <br /> tape. <br /> Each sealed tube was properly labeled and placed in a cooler chilled to 4'C for transport to <br /> Sherwood Labs Corporation in Hilmar, a California Department of Health Services (DHS) <br /> -certified laboratory. Soil sampling and handling were conducted using appropriate chain-of- <br /> custody procedures. <br /> 3.3 Soil Analytical Results <br /> Each sample collected from HP-7, HP-8, HP-9, and HP-10 was analyzed for the presence of <br /> Total Petroleum Hydrocarbons as gasoline (TPH-g) by modified EPA Method 801515030, Total <br /> Recoverable Petroleum Hydrocarbons as diesel (TRPH-d), and the volatile aromatics benzene, <br /> toluene, ethylbenzene, and total xylenes (BTEX) by EPA Method 8020. All soil analytical <br /> results are listed in Table 1. The laboratory reports and accompanying chain-of-custody are <br /> included as Appendix D. <br /> Detectable, primarily fractional BTEX analytes were detected only in soil samples collected from <br /> HP-7 at 15 feet, and from HP-9 at 15 feet. The highest TPH-g result was 3 mg/Kg, revealed <br /> in the sample collected from HP-9. TRPH-d results were wholly nondetectable. <br /> 3.4 Hydropunch"Sampling <br /> ' Hydropunch'`'' ground=water samples were collected from HP-7 at -19 feet; from HP-8 at 21.5 <br /> feet; from HP-9 at 23.5 feet; and from HP-10 at 21.5 feet bsg. Boring logs of HP-7, HP-8, HP- <br /> 9, and HP-10 are included within Appendix B. HP-9 yielded the only sample impacted with <br /> elevated concentrations of TPH-g and benzene.
